Skip to content

Commit 0dc87db

Browse files
committed
feat: enhance rollbacks logs in 'CardanoChainreaderBlockStreamer'
1 parent aff35a8 commit 0dc87db

File tree

1 file changed

+9
-1
lines changed

1 file changed

+9
-1
lines changed

mithril-common/src/cardano_block_scanner/chain_reader_block_streamer.rs

Lines changed: 9 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-59,9 +59,17 @@ impl BlockStreamer for ChainReaderBlockStreamer {
5959
.position(|block| block.slot_number == rollback_slot_number);
6060
match index_rollback {
6161
Some(index_rollback) => {
62+
debug!(
63+
self.logger,
64+
"ChainScannedBlocks handled a buffer RollBackward({rollback_slot_number:?})"
65+
);
6266
roll_forwards.truncate(index_rollback + 1);
6367
}
6468
None => {
69+
debug!(
70+
self.logger,
71+
"ChainScannedBlocks triggered a full RollBackward({rollback_slot_number:?})"
72+
);
6573
chain_scanned_blocks =
6674
ChainScannedBlocks::RollBackward(rollback_slot_number);
6775
return Ok(Some(chain_scanned_blocks));
@@ -132,7 +140,7 @@ impl ChainReaderBlockStreamer {
132140
Some(ChainBlockNextAction::RollBackward {
133141
slot_number: rollback_slot_number,
134142
}) => {
135-
debug!(
143+
trace!(
136144
self.logger,
137145
"ChainReaderBlockStreamer received a RollBackward({rollback_slot_number:?})"
138146
);

0 commit comments

Comments
 (0)